Description

The LSB Series, manufactured by Jewell® , is an accelerometer that is reliable for satellite utilization and accessible in 1g Bias with a 200 Hz bandwidth, wherein it has a greater 20 µg Res at 10g Full Scale. Plus, it has an operating temperature that ranges from -55°C to +95°C in a ±0.5g to ±20.0g, and it is designed for different sensing applications that is in full range in which for more than 30 years, it has a standard train control. It is ideal for train braking & banking, train performance testing, acceleration control, automotive performance testing, active damping, rail car monitoring, lateral acceleration sensing, and the like. Furthermore, it is both AREMA and Cenelec certified. Features & Benefits • ±0.5g to ±20.0g Full Range • Bandwidth up to 200 Hz • Satellite Application Reliability • Better than 20 µg Res at 10g Full Scale • Available with 1g Bias Options • -55°C to +95°C Operating Temp Range • Standard for Train Control for more than 30 years Applications • Train Braking & Banking • Train Performance Testing • Acceleration Control • Automotive Performance Testing • Active Damping • Rail Car Monitoring • Lateral Acceleration Sensing • Tilt Train Controls • Super-elevation Measurement • Rail Car Vibration Testing • Wind shear Detection • Autopilot • AHARS • Wind Turbine Control
